To stop the door from dragging and to limit draughts, you should align your uPVC hinges to the correct position. You can achieve this by tightening and adjusting the screws. The screw at the top adjusts the hinge's height while the one on its side adjusts the horizontal position. The screw at its bottom adjusts the depth.

If you are installing new uPVC hinges, it is recommended to employ a fixing jig in order to help you mark the correct positioning of the holes. This will prevent the door from sliding, and you can drill the screw holes in the right position. You can also make use of the jig to mark the pin-locating holes on each hinge plate on the door's sash, as well as the holes for screws to the hinge body on the door frame.

Depending on the kind of uPVC hinge, it can be simple or difficult to make adjustments. The older models of uPVC hinges, also known as butt hinges have only one grub and pin which can be adjusted. The latest kind of uPVC hinges, on contrary, can be adjusted in many ways. These include lateral adjustment as well as vertical adjustment and compression.
